\\ˈfāgəs\ nounUsage: capitalized: a genus of trees (family Fagaceae) having the staminate flowers in small pendulous heads and the fruit sharply 3-angled — compare castanea, quercus; see beech, copper beech* * *
Fagus /fāˈgəs/nounThe beech genus of trees, giving name to the family FagāˈceaeORIGIN: L fāgus beech; cf Gr phēgos oak, and OE bōc beech• • •fagāˈceous adjective
